The setup:
1) newest 3cx hosted in vultr data center
2) client has coax cable internet with Sophos XG 135 firewall and Ubituiqi Unifi Poe switch.
3) All phones are hard wired and work perfectly except 1. This 1 phone has been working fine for 2 months. (This is a 3 month old system so far).
I've gone through and removed the sip module from sophos as well as increased the udp timeout stream to 350.
I've put 2 firewall rules in for LAN to WAN and WAN to LAN allowing unfiltered everything from/to the PBX.
I've power cycled the phone and went into the gui and rebooted the phone. I've reprovisioned the phone.
When the phone reboots, nothing shows up in the event log on the dash board about the phone at all.
Sophos XG firewall logs show all traffic between the phone and the PBX is allowed and passing for both port 5060 and 443. In fact there is no traffic being denied at all from the phones IP in the firewall logs.
Any ideas wtf could be going on with this phone?
